On 19/05/14 19:00, rongqing.li@windriver.com wrote:
> From: Yue Tao <Yue.Tao@windriver.com>
>
> Race condition in the ssl3_read_bytes function in s3_pkt.c in OpenSSL
> through 1.0.1g, when SSL_MODE_RELEASE_BUFFERS is enabled, allows remote
> attackers to inject data across sessions or cause a denial of service
> (use-after-free and parsing error) via an SSL connection in a
> multithreaded environment.

> +--- a/ssl/s3_pkt.c
> ++++ b/ssl/s3_pkt.c
> +@@ -1013,7 +1013,7 @@ start:
> + 				{
> + 				s->rstate=SSL_ST_READ_HEADER;
> + 				rr->off=0;
> +-				if (s->mode & SSL_MODE_RELEASE_BUFFERS)
> ++				if (s->mode & SSL_MODE_RELEASE_BUFFERS && s->s3->rbuf.left == 0)
> + 					ssl3_release_read_buffer(s);
> + 				}
> + 			}

This patch file appears to be orphaned in openssl-1.0.1e/, when the 
current version is 1.0.1g.

Also, there is no file://openssl-CVE-2010-5298.patch entry in the SRC_URI.

Was this deliberate? Am I missing something?
